Members of the Kernstown Battlefield Association (KBA) and specially invited guests are invited to help us celebrate the 25th anniversary of acquiring and saving the historical property known as the Kernstown Battlefield and Pritchard-Grim Farm.

This milestone event will be held at the George Washington Hotel in Winchester, VA and will include a reception, plated dinner, silent auction and 50/50 raffle. Two significant Civil War battles and several skirmishes were fought on this property and thanks to concerned Winchester and Frederick County leaders and citizens back in the 1990s, this historical property was saved from development and is today enjoyed by thousands of visitors annually.

Keynote Speakers are Garry Adelman, Chief Historian of the American Battlefield Trust, and Keven Walker, CEO of the Shenandoah Valley Battlefields Foundation.
